Note: This bug is displayed in read-only format because the product is no longer active in Red Hat Bugzilla.
Red Hat Satellite engineering is moving the tracking of its product development work on Satellite to Red Hat Jira (issues.redhat.com). If you're a Red Hat customer, please continue to file support cases via the Red Hat customer portal. If you're not, please head to the "Satellite project" in Red Hat Jira and file new tickets here. Individual Bugzilla bugs will be migrated starting at the end of May. If you cannot log in to RH Jira, please consult article #7032570. That failing, please send an e-mail to the RH Jira admins at rh-issues@redhat.com to troubleshoot your issue as a user management inquiry. The email creates a ServiceNow ticket with Red Hat. Individual Bugzilla bugs that are migrated will be moved to status "CLOSED", resolution "MIGRATED", and set with "MigratedToJIRA" in "Keywords". The link to the successor Jira issue will be found under "Links", have a little "two-footprint" icon next to it, and direct you to the "Satellite project" in Red Hat Jira (issue links are of type "https://issues.redhat.com/browse/SAT-XXXX", where "X" is a digit). This same link will be available in a blue banner at the top of the page informing you that that bug has been migrated.

Bug 2050041

Summary: [RFE] Please remove the debian option in the Satellite installer.
Product: Red Hat Satellite Reporter: Vedashree Deshpande <vdeshpan>
Component: RepositoriesAssignee: satellite6-bugs <satellite6-bugs>
Status: CLOSED WONTFIX QA Contact: Cole Higgins <chiggins>
Severity: medium Docs Contact:
Priority: unspecified    
Version: 6.10.3CC: byount, ehelms, saydas, thadzhie
Target Milestone: UnspecifiedKeywords: FutureFeature, Triaged
Target Release: Unused   
Hardware: x86_64   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2022-05-30 08:21:11 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Embargoed:

Description Vedashree Deshpande 2022-02-03 05:21:49 UTC
Description of problem:
As we do not support debian packages or repository type, can we remove the deb enable option from the Satellite Installer to avoid confusion? 


Version-Release number of selected component (if applicable):
Debian is supported in Upstream however, we in Satellite do not support. 

How reproducible:
# satellite-installer --help | grep deb
    --foreman-proxy-content-enable-deb  Enable debian content plugin (current: false)
    --katello-enable-deb          Enable debian content plugin (current: false)

# satellite-installer  --foreman-proxy-content-enable-deb 
2022-02-02 16:16:49 [NOTICE] [root] Loading default values from puppet modules...
2022-02-02 16:16:53 [NOTICE] [root] ... finished
2022-02-02 16:16:55 [NOTICE] [root] Running validation checks
Package versions are locked. Continuing with unlock.
2022-02-02 16:17:05 [NOTICE] [configure] Starting system configuration.
  The total number of configuration tasks may increase during the run.
  Observe logs or specify --verbose-log-level to see individual configuration tasks.
2022-02-02 16:17:24 [NOTICE] [configure] 100 out of 2464 done.
2022-02-02 16:17:24 [NOTICE] [configure] 200 out of 2464 done.
2022-02-02 16:17:25 [NOTICE] [configure] 300 out of 2464 done.
2022-02-02 16:17:25 [NOTICE] [configure] 400 out of 2464 done.
2022-02-02 16:17:48 [NOTICE] [configure] 500 out of 2464 done.
2022-02-02 16:17:49 [NOTICE] [configure] 600 out of 2464 done.
2022-02-02 16:17:51 [NOTICE] [configure] 700 out of 2464 done.
2022-02-02 16:17:51 [NOTICE] [configure] 800 out of 2466 done.
2022-02-02 16:17:51 [NOTICE] [configure] 900 out of 2466 done.
2022-02-02 16:17:53 [NOTICE] [configure] 1000 out of 2469 done.
2022-02-02 16:17:54 [NOTICE] [configure] 1100 out of 2470 done.
2022-02-02 16:17:55 [NOTICE] [configure] 1200 out of 2475 done.
2022-02-02 16:17:55 [NOTICE] [configure] 1300 out of 2477 done.
2022-02-02 16:17:55 [NOTICE] [configure] 1400 out of 2478 done.
2022-02-02 16:17:55 [NOTICE] [configure] 1500 out of 2481 done.
2022-02-02 16:18:06 [NOTICE] [configure] 1600 out of 2481 done.
2022-02-02 16:18:06 [NOTICE] [configure] 1800 out of 2483 done.
2022-02-02 16:18:52 [NOTICE] [configure] 1900 out of 2483 done.
2022-02-02 16:18:52 [NOTICE] [configure] 2000 out of 2483 done.
2022-02-02 16:18:55 [NOTICE] [configure] 2100 out of 3295 done.
2022-02-02 16:18:55 [NOTICE] [configure] 2200 out of 3295 done.
2022-02-02 16:18:55 [NOTICE] [configure] 2300 out of 3295 done.
2022-02-02 16:18:55 [NOTICE] [configure] 2400 out of 3295 done.
2022-02-02 16:18:56 [NOTICE] [configure] 2500 out of 3295 done.
2022-02-02 16:18:56 [NOTICE] [configure] 2600 out of 3295 done.
2022-02-02 16:18:56 [NOTICE] [configure] 2700 out of 3295 done.
2022-02-02 16:18:56 [NOTICE] [configure] 2800 out of 3295 done.
2022-02-02 16:18:57 [NOTICE] [configure] 2900 out of 3303 done.
2022-02-02 16:18:57 [NOTICE] [configure] 3000 out of 3303 done.
2022-02-02 16:18:57 [NOTICE] [configure] 3100 out of 3303 done.
2022-02-02 16:19:05 [NOTICE] [configure] 3200 out of 3303 done.
2022-02-02 16:19:05 [NOTICE] [configure] 3300 out of 3303 done.
2022-02-02 16:19:08 [NOTICE] [configure] System configuration has finished.
  Success!
  * Satellite is running at https://rhsat69.syslab.pnq2.redhat.com

  * To install an additional Capsule on separate machine continue by running:

      capsule-certs-generate --foreman-proxy-fqdn "$CAPSULE" --certs-tar "/root/$CAPSULE-certs.tar"
  * Capsule is running at https://rhsat69.syslab.pnq2.redhat.com:9090

  The full log is at /var/log/foreman-installer/satellite.log
Package versions are being locked.


Expected results:
No option in Installer. 

Additional info:
Reference Bug - https://bugzilla.redhat.com/show_bug.cgi?id=1216024